Hi all, I am 28+4 I am very happy to be pregnant and have been the whole time. However over the last few days I've been feeling really can't be bothered and tired. People keep asking me what's up and suggesting activities like to for a nice bath or put a film on or go out for a walk. These suggestions don't seem to peak my interest. I just sign feel worse that I seem to be affecting others with my mood. I can't shake it and it's affecting my motivation to do most anything. Anyone know why I feel like this???

It sounds like a bit of pregnancy depression to me , I think we all go through it some part of our pregnancy and after and it effects some women different to others! I would recommend the walks and baths though Hunni o know it seems like a big effort and you just can’t be bothered but it’s better for you and your mind. If it is really getting you down try and speak to midwife about it or book an appointment with doctor as it will help talking plus they can give you advice and hopefully it won’t get worse! I hope your ok and wish you well xx

Hi hun, I agree with sisi, sounds typical of antenatal depression. I had it in this pregnancy (3) and felt dreadful. I spoke to gp and was given medication and after a few weeks felt SOOOOOOO much better. Even just chatting to midwife and opening will be a weight off. We are expected to be walking round beaming and blooming in pregnancy but that’s just stupid media, when in fact it full of feeling fat and lazy, vomiting, constipation, peeing all the time and hormonal mood swings!! You’re not alone, this is REALLY common. If you want to chat message me but I’d definitely recommend you give midwife/doctor a call xx

You may just be feeling tired and wanting to conserve your energy. Or it may be a touch of the baby blues. Be gentle with yourself. It’s ok to feel however you feel. It is good to try to do some activity as a distraction if can but don’t push yourself too hard. Ensure you’re getting plenty of sleep and perhaps up your b vitamins (or take a multi vitamin if not already). If you do feel it’s getting worse then speak to your midwife and doctor. It’s v common to feel like this in pregnancy and they will be able to help. I haven’t had pregnancy depression but I have had depression in the last. It can be quite scary - it’s important to speak to people about how you feel and not keep it all inside. It will pass xxx
